General Description
Copper phytate, also known as copper(II) inositol hexaphosphate, is a chemical compound that is a coordination complex of copper and phytic acid. It is often used as a dietary supplement for its potential health benefits, including its antioxidant and anti-inflammatory properties. Copper phytate may also have potential applications in pharmaceuticals and as an additive in food and beverages. Studies have shown that copper phytate has the ability to chelate copper ions, which may contribute to its antioxidant effect and potential therapeutic use in treating conditions related to oxidative stress. However, further research is needed to fully understand its pharmacological properties and potential uses.
Check Digit Verification of cas no
The CAS Registry Mumber 63903-50-4 includes 8 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 5 digits, 6,3,9,0 and 3 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 5 and 0 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 63903-50:
(7*6)+(6*3)+(5*9)+(4*0)+(3*3)+(2*5)+(1*0)=124
124 % 10 = 4
So 63903-50-4 is a valid CAS Registry Number.
